Workers in the Hargren cluster retry indefinitely, which masked the failure for several hours; the queue in RenderQueue backed up to roughly 12k jobs. Future maintainers: the expiry is on a 90-day cycle and there is no automated rotation yet — please file a follow-up to wire this into Vaultlane. A replacement key has been issued and validated against staging. For reference, the new key for the ClipVault service is as follows.

API key for taduf-yahif: qvz11-nMDtAWg6H2u

Key Ceremony Checklist — Gallerie Audio-Guide App (Wrenfold Museum)

- Confirm two custodians present.
- Verify signing laptop offline; checksum the build of EchoDocent v4.
- Rotate the tour-content signing key; archive the old one.
- Record witness initials in the ledger.
- Test one guide device end-to-end before sealing.
- Store the shard envelopes in the annex safe; restore access requires the phrase below.

recovery phrase for yajef-fahag: ulaax-lamix-kasael-casael-gilox-istwyn-gorox-prawyn-kaseth

**Ticket SCN-442: Barcode bridge pointed at production from QA**

During review of the Tallygrove scanner integration, we found the QA environment configured with production endpoints for the lookup service, meaning test scans mutated live inventory counts. We've corrected the endpoint variables and rotated the affected credential. Security reviewer: please confirm the new token is scoped to the QA tenant only and cannot write to production. The corrected .env should contain this line:

vault entry, yagep-yagef: COURIER_KEY13=8965fb29ff62d

Step 2 for the Quillboard migration: the report builder now uses a stable sort, so rows with equal keys keep their original order. Old exports may diff noisily this week — that's expected. Flip the compat flag per tenant, not globally. After deploying, confirm the service is running with these values.

settings of fahag-haduf:
[ulaox]
port = 8443
region = south-2
host = ulaox.lumiccorp.internal
timeout_ms = 500
retries = 8